However, to learn, you need to develop a general troubleshooting approach - a logical, methodical, method of narrowing down the problem. A tech tip database might suggest: 'Replace C536' for a particular symptom. This is good advice for a specific problem on one model. However, what you really want to understand is why C536 was the cause and how to pinpoint the culprit in general even if you don't have a service manual or schematic and your tech tip database doesn't have an entry for your sick TV or VCR.

While schematics are nice, you won't always have them or be able to justify the purchase for a one-of repair. Therefore, in many cases, some reverse engineering will be necessary. The time will be well spent since even if you don't see another instance of the same model in your entire lifetime, you will have learned something in the process that can be applied to other equipment problems.
As always, when you get stuck, checking out a tech-tips database may quickly identify your problem and solution.In that case, you can greatly simplify your troubleshooting or at least confirm a diagnosis before ordering parts.

REPAIR / SERVICING TV PHILIPS 42PFL5603S

Technical description and composition of the PHILIPS 42PFL5603S TV, panel type and applicable modules. The composition of the modules.
PHILIPS
Model: 42PFL5603S / 60
Chassis / Version: Q552.1E LA
Panel: T420HW01 V2
T-CON: T420HW01 V2 (07A33-1A)
Inverter (backlight): integrated into PSU
PWM Inverter: DDA001AG (BG), LM324A, LM358
Power Supply (PSU): DPS-279BP 272217100577 rev: 01 F 2722 171 00577
PWM Power: DDA001B (analog L6599 PWM resonant), 1606B (PFC), 3BS02G (8pin Standby)
MOSFET Power: 15N60C3, 2SK3569
MainBoard: 313912364221 W810.5 BD 313912364231
IC MainBoard: PNX8541E / 2414, BU7988KVT, NAND512W3A2CN6, ISP1564HL, TDA9832BTW
Tuner: TD1716F / BHXP-3

General recommendations for repairing TV LCD
Possible malfunctions
- The PHILIPS 42PFL5603S TV does not turn on and does not show any signs of turning on at all. There are no reactions to the control buttons or the remote control.
Failure in such cases should be sought in the DPS-279BP power supply circuits. In the absence of the necessary supply voltages in the secondary circuits of the converters, it is necessary first of all to check the power switches and rectifier diodes for a possible partial or complete breakdown.
In case of diode breakdowns in the secondary circuits, the converter can operate in emergency short-circuit mode without output voltages, and during short circuit in the power elements of the primary circuit, the mains fuse and / or current sensor at the source of the key usually breaks.
The breakdown of Mos-Fet keys used in pulsed sources is often caused by malfunctions of other elements, for example, power supply, frequency-setting, damper ... as well as elements of the Negative Stabilization Feedback. PWM chip DDA001B (analog L6599 PWM resonant), 1606B (PFC), 3BS02G (8pin Standby) can also cause a malfunction of the power switch of the converter and is checked by replacement.
- There is no image, but there is sound and reaction to the remote control. Or for a second, the image may appear immediately after switching on.
These manifestations can be triggered by a power module, or by defects in the inverter, as well as a distortion of the currents in the lamps due to their uneven wear. If all the electrolytic capacitors of the filter according to the inverter power supply are serviceable, you should make sure that the lamps are working, then you need to check the converter keys and the secondary windings of the transformers.
If in diagnosing a malfunction, it is necessary to disable the inverter protection, there is a risk of failure of the power elements of the inverter, and special care is required during work, and after they are finished, it is necessary to restore the protection circuits for further safe operation of the TV by the owner in normal mode.
- The indicator blinks or lights constantly, the TV does not turn on, does not respond to the remote control.
Repair or diagnostics of the 313912364221 motherboard should begin by checking the stabilizers and power converters needed to power the microcircuits and matrix. If necessary, update or replace the software (software). Complex repair of MB (SSB) is possible only in the conditions of a service center with the necessary equipment. Checking or replacing elements PNX8541E / 2414, BU7988KVT, NAND512W3A2CN6, ISP1564HL, TDA9832BTW requires the necessary training and professional skills in repairing modules at the component level. Problems associated with the use of BGA soldering technologies can sometimes be diagnosed by warming up.
If the TV works normally from external devices, but does not tune into television channels, the TD1716F / BHXP-3 tuner may be malfunctioning. In such cases, first of all, you should make sure that there are supply voltages at its corresponding conclusions. It is also necessary to make sure that the tuner and processor can exchange data via the I2C bus. Sometimes the cause of the inoperability of the tuner may be a software failure.

Main features of the PHILIPS 42PFL5603S device:
Installed matrix (LCD panel) T420HW01 V2.
The matrix control uses the Timing Controller (T-CON) T420HW01.
To power the backlight lamps, a converter is used, combined with a power supply unit, controlled by a PWM controller DDA001AG (BG), LM324A, LM358.
The necessary supply voltages for all nodes of the PHILIPS 42PFL5603S TV are generated by the DPS-279BP power module or its analogs using DDA001B (analog L6599 PWM resonant), 1606B (PFC), 3BS02G (8pin Standby) microcircuits and power switches of the 15N60C3, 2SK3569 type.
MainBoard - the main board (motherboard) is a module 313912364221, using chips PNX8541E / 2414, BU7988KVT, NAND512W3A2CN6, ISP1564HL, TDA9832BTW and others.
The tuner TD1716F / BHXP-3 provides TV reception and channel tuning.
Additional technical information about the panel:
Brand: AUO
Model: T420HW01 V2
Type: a-Si TFT-LCD, Panel
Diagonal size: 42 inch
Resolution: 1920x1080, FHD
Display Mode: AMVA, Normally Black, Transmissive
Active Area: 930.24x523.26 mm
Surface: Antiglare, Hard coating (3H)
Brightness: 500 cd / m²
Contrast Ratio: 1500: 1
Display Colors: 16.7M (8-bit), CIE1931 72%
Response Time: 15/5 (Tr / Td); 6.5 (G to G)
Frequency: 60Hz
Lamp Type: 18 pcs CCFL Embedded (Inverter)
Signal Interface: LVDS (2 ch, 8-bit), 51 pins
Voltage: 12.0V
